For two decades, the mantra was clear: stay private as long as possible. Jeffrey Stewart says that was a colossal mistake.Jeffrey is a serial founder, investor, and author of Global IPO – The Great Rewiring of Capital Markets. In this episode, he challenges everything founders think they know about capital markets — why late-stage private rounds are often a red flag, why going public earlier is actually less risky than raising a Series D, and why European founders are being held back not by themselves, but by their investors.His provocation is simple: Public markets are 10x the size of private markets. If you're not thinking about them, you're playing a much smaller game than you have to.Essential listening for every founder who has ever been told to "wait for the right moment".
